White Residue on Cast Iron: What to Check Before Reseasoning

Quick answer

White or pale residue on cast iron may be dried mineral deposits, salt, soap film, flour, oxidized food, wax or coating from storage, or contamination from an unknown cleaner. Do not season over an unidentified layer. Let the pan cool, photograph the pattern, review what contacted it, and use a mild hand-cleaning method appropriate for bare cast iron. Stop if the residue persists, has a chemical odor, follows unknown restoration work, or appears with cracks or severe corrosion.

Possible causes of white residue

Powder after cooking may be dried salt, starch, or food ash. Spots after rinsing can reflect hard-water minerals or cleaner left behind. A cloudy film after oiling may come from excess fat, an unsuitable product, or uneven heating. Vintage or stored cookware can carry wax, polishing compound, pest residue, paint dust, or an unknown restoration chemical. Color and texture alone cannot reliably identify the material.

How to inspect safely

  • Allow the cookware to cool completely and move it to good ventilation.
  • Photograph the full pan and close details before cleaning.
  • Note whether the material is powdery, crusty, greasy, fuzzy, or firmly bonded without tasting it.
  • Review recent foods, water source, soap, oil, storage wrap, and restoration products.
  • Check handles, rim, cooking surface, underside, and lid for cracks or heavy rust.
  • Keep unknown residue away from food until the cookware is assessed and cleaned.

A conservative cleaning path

For known modern bare cast iron, hand-wash with warm water, a small amount of mild dish soap if needed, and a non-aggressive brush or pad. Rinse thoroughly, dry promptly, and warm gently only after the pan is visibly clean and free of cleaner. Do not combine chemicals, use oven cleaner without a controlled restoration plan, grind the surface, or place an unknown vintage item in a self-cleaning oven. Follow the cookware maker’s care instructions when available.

Reseason or seek restoration

Reseasoning is appropriate only after the surface is identified, clean, sound, and dry. Apply a very thin layer of a suitable food-grade oil according to the manufacturer’s method, remove visible excess, and heat with ventilation and fire-safe supervision. Professional restoration is a better choice for valuable vintage pieces, unknown coatings, thick scale, failed plating or enamel, persistent contamination, deep pitting, repaired cracks, or uncertain prior chemical treatment.

When to stop

Do not cook with the pan if residue returns after cleaning, smells like solvent or fuel, transfers color unexpectedly, came from pest or building contamination, or follows a restoration process you cannot verify. Stop heating for smoke beyond normal seasoning, fire, sudden cracking, or a loose handle. Cool safely and seek professional advice. Discard food that directly contacted an unknown residue rather than trying to rinse and serve it.

Assessment checklist

Record cookware brand or markings, bare iron versus enamel or plating, age and provenance, first appearance, recent food, soap, oil, water, storage, restoration products, odor without close inhalation, residue pattern, rust, pitting, cracks, and photos before and after mild cleaning. Ask a restorer what the residue likely is, how it will be removed, whether the piece remains structurally sound, and which care method applies afterward.

Limits and safety notes

This general U.S. cookware guidance cannot identify a substance, certify food-contact safety, or assess metal integrity from a photo. Do not taste residue, mix cleaning chemicals, heat unknown coatings, use power tools, or expose people to fumes. Enamel, plated iron, bare cast iron, and decorative pieces need different care. Product instructions, verified restoration records, local poison-control advice, and qualified professional findings take priority.

Evidence notes

A useful diagnosis connects the residue to recent contact history, surface type, water, cleaning products, oil, storage conditions, and change after a conservative wash. Repeat appearance under the same condition is stronger evidence than color alone. Manufacturer care instructions and material identification are the best references for cleaning and seasoning. Unknown vintage coatings or chemical exposure justify professional assessment before food use.

Frequently asked questions

Is white residue always mould?

No. Minerals, salt, soap, starch, oil products, and other materials can look pale. Avoid use until the source is clear.

Can hard water leave spots on cast iron?

It can leave mineral deposits after rinsing. Thorough rinsing and prompt drying may help when that cause is known.

Should I season over the film?

No. Seasoning can trap an unidentified material against the cooking surface.

Can I scrape it off with a metal tool?

Aggressive scraping can damage seasoning, enamel, plating, or collector surfaces. Identify the material first.

When should food be discarded?

Discard food that contacted an unknown chemical, pest residue, flaking coating, or other material whose safety cannot be verified.

Next steps

Pause cooking, document the residue and recent contact history, identify the cookware surface, and try only a manufacturer-compatible mild hand wash when the item is known bare cast iron. Do not season over the film or heat an unknown coating. Seek a qualified restorer or product maker’s advice for persistent residue, vintage uncertainty, structural damage, or possible chemical contamination.
